Cultural Nuances and Context

  1. Japanese Idioms and Expressions
    • Japanese is rich with idioms and expressions that often don’t have direct equivalents in English. Translators must find ways to convey the same meaning without losing the original flavor. For instance, character-specific catchphrases or unique verbal quirks can be particularly challenging.
  2. Cultural References
    • Jujutsu Kaisen is steeped in Japanese culture, including folklore, traditions, and societal norms. Translators need to provide context or adapt references so that they make sense to readers unfamiliar with these aspects. This can involve adding explanatory notes or subtly altering text to maintain readability.

Maintaining Tone and Emotion

  1. Character Voice Consistency
    • Each character in Jujutsu Kaisen has a distinct way of speaking, reflecting their personality and background. Preserving these unique voices in translation is crucial for maintaining character integrity. This requires a deep understanding of both the source and target languages to ensure that the characters sound authentic in English.
  2. Emotional Depth
    • The emotional impact of scenes can be lost if not translated carefully. Chapter 236, with its intense psychological and emotional moments, demands a translation that can evoke the same feelings in English readers as in the original Japanese audience.

Linguistic Challenges

  1. Kanji and Wordplay
    • Japanese often uses kanji characters that have multiple meanings or can be used in wordplay, adding layers of meaning to the dialogue. Translating these puns or double entendres into English while preserving their cleverness is a significant challenge.
  2. Honorifics and Titles
    • Honorifics like “-san,” “-kun,” and “-chan,” and titles like “sensei” convey respect, familiarity, and social hierarchy. While some translations retain these honorifics to preserve cultural context, others might adapt them to more familiar English equivalents, balancing authenticity with readability.

Technical Aspects

  1. Page Layout and Text Bubbles
    • Manga is a visual medium, and the placement of text within speech bubbles must be carefully managed to fit the translated dialogue without disrupting the artwork. This can be particularly tricky when the original text is concise, and the English translation is longer.
  2. Sound Effects
    • Japanese manga uses onomatopoeic sound effects that may not translate directly into English. Translators need to find equivalent sounds that match the action depicted, maintaining the intensity and atmosphere of the scenes.

1. Deep Cultural Understanding

Research and Contextualization

  • Translators immerse themselves in Japanese culture and folklore to understand references that might not be immediately apparent. This involves extensive research and sometimes consultation with cultural experts to ensure accurate representation of concepts and traditions.

Adaptation of Cultural References

  • Rather than direct translations, some cultural references are adapted to something more familiar to the target audience. This helps maintain the story’s flow and relatability without losing the original meaning.

2. Preserving Emotional Nuance

Character Voice and Consistency

  • Translators create character profiles to maintain consistency in how each character speaks. This includes their tone, speech patterns, and unique expressions, ensuring that the translated dialogue reflects the original personality and emotional depth.

Emotional Fidelity

  • Emotional scenes are translated with careful attention to the underlying feelings. Translators may use parallel expressions or idioms in English that convey similar emotional weight, ensuring readers experience the same impact.

3. Managing Linguistic Challenges

Handling Idioms and Expressions

  • Japanese idioms are often replaced with English equivalents that convey the same meaning or sentiment. When no equivalent exists, footnotes or brief explanations can be added to provide context without breaking the narrative flow.

Kanji and Wordplay

  • Puns and wordplay are creatively adapted to preserve their cleverness. This might involve finding English words that create a similar play on meaning or providing a brief explanatory note.

4. Technical Precision

Text Bubble Management

  • Translators work closely with typesetters to ensure the English text fits within the original speech bubbles without crowding the artwork. This often requires concise yet faithful translations and adjustments to font size and spacing.

Sound Effects Translation

  • Japanese onomatopoeia is replaced with English sound effects that convey the same action or emotion. Translators choose words that match the intensity and atmosphere depicted in the manga panels.

5. Continuous Collaboration

Teamwork and Feedback

  • Translators often collaborate with editors, proofreaders, and cultural consultants to refine the translation. Feedback loops help identify areas where meaning might be lost or where cultural nuances need better representation.

Reader Engagement

  • Engaging with the reader community for feedback on translations can provide insights into how well the translation is received and understood. This helps in refining techniques for future chapters.
